93 Sunbird 2.0 auto transmission problem,help !
Wednesday, September 12, 2007 7:43 PM
I just bought a 93 sunbird to commute to school with. Drove it home fine then today on my way home from school the car starts vibrating and it sound like it is the transmission ! Car has the 2.0 ohc motor. Some things I noticed different from the first day I drove it are; takes alot of gas pedal to get the car moving,vibrating/harmonics coming from the trans tunnel,speedo gauge moves up to 40 if I have it in neutral and rev it up.
Could it have something to do with the torque converter,maybe some sort of switch?
Hoping for the best,any help greatly appreciated. Thanks in advance.

Extreme Delusions(Speedline Z) wrote:shift solenoids?? usually if it takes some power to move from a stop, i would check that first...


his car doesnst use shift solenoids

try shifting manually 1 2 D when your driving, if the car accelerates properly then the car isnt down shifting back into 1st to start out again, to me it sounds like a govenor problem which IIRC is mounted on the same spot as the VSS which could becausing your speedo problem, its mounted on the pass side of the trans right above where the passenger axle goes in

Been a while, but the problem ended up being the tcc switch. I just unplugged it from the trans and all has been good since. Neighbour had the exact same problem on his 92 Cavalier. He got a quote of $450 from the trans shop to fix it. I unplugged the wire from his trans and the next day he could not believe that he was driving his car with no problems!
Also had a co workers car do the same thing. Unplugged it for her and added some trans medic in a bottle the next day. Plugged it back in a few days later since she commutes on the highway and all has been good 1 year later!
